Log Message:

Update to SBCL 1.0.14.

Changes in sbcl-1.0.14 relative to sbcl-1.0.13:
  * new feature: SB-EXT:*EXIT-HOOKS* are called when the process exits
    (see documentation for details.)
  * revived support for OpenBSD (contributed by Josh Elsasser)
  * partially fixed bug #108: ROOM no longer suffers from occasional
    (AVER (SAP= CURRENT END)) failures .
  * fixed bug #402: proclaimed non-standard declarations in DEFMETHOD
    bodies no longer cause a WARNING to be signalled. (reported by
    Vincent Arkesteijn)
  * bug fix: (TRUNCATE X 0) when X is a bignum now correctly signals
    DIVISION-BY-ZERO. Similarly for MOD and REM (which suffered due to
    the bug in TRUNCATE.) (reported by Michael Weber)
  * bug fix: SB-SPROF:REPORT no longer signals an error if there are
    no samples. (reported by Andy Hefner)
  * bug fix: functions compiled using (COMPILE NIL '(LAMBDA ...))
    no longer appear as (NIL ...) frames in backtraces.
  * bug fix: RESOLVE-CONFLICT (and the other name conflict machinery)
    is now actually exported from SB-EXT as documented.  (reported by
    Maciej Katafiasz)
  * bug fix: sb-aclrepl now correctly understands how to inspect
    single-floats on 64-bit platforms where single-floats are not boxed.
  * bug fix: SB-MOP:CLASS-SLOTS now signals an error if the class has not
    yet been finalized. (reported by Levente Meszaros)
  * bug fix: CLOSE :ABORT T behaves more correctly on Windows.
  * DESCRIBE and (DOCUMENTATION ... 'OPTIMIZE) describe meaning of
    SBCL-specific optimize qualities.
